1. A lancet assembly comprising:

  • a lancet structure comprising;

    a body having a proximal end and a distal end and guiding elements;

    a lancet with a sharp tip, attached to said body, such that the sharp tip extend from the distal end of said body; and

    a spring coupled to and extending from tho proximal end of said body, said spring having a proximal end and a linear axis of compression;

    a lancet holder comprising;

    an open distal end;

    an end wall at a proximal end;

    side walls extending from said end wall, said side;

    walls having a mating element comprising recesses in the interior of said side walls;

    a spring holder having;

    an open first end, a second end attached to said end wall; and

    supporting structures therebetween defining an interior space, said lancet structure received within said interior space with said sharp tip proximate said open first end, said supporting structures further provided with receiving elements for engagement with said guiding elements to allow movement of said body along the axis of compression;

    a triggler, inserted into said holder, said triggler comprising;

    a triggler end wall for closing said distal end of said holder and having an aperture wherethrough said sharp distal tip of said lancet fires when triggered;

    a stabilizing element, extending from said triggler end wall and inserted between said side wails and said supporting structures for sliding movement along the axis of compression said stabilizing element further limiting movement of said triggler lateral to said axis of compression, a safety catch for maintaining said triggler between standby and firing positions, wherein said safety catch comprising L shaped clips extending from two opposing sides of said triggler end wall, said L-shaped clips engaging said recesses of said mating element; and

    triggering elements for engagement with said guiding elements, said triggering element in the standby position maintaining said spring in a high potential energy compressed state by forcing said guiding elements toward the proximal end of said holder, said triggering elements further movable to said firing position when a compression force is applied to said triggler end wall, said triggering elements in said firing position being disengaged from said guiding elements such that said spring is released from said compressed state and the sharp distal end of said lancet structure is fired through said aperture of said triggler end wall.
